Why Include Your Driving License on Your CV?
Including your driving license on your CV can be helpful for several reasons:

Portfolio Enhancement: Many occupations, specifically those in logistics, sales, or service sectors, need driving. Highlighting your driving abilities can set you apart from other prospects.

Shows Responsibility: Having a legitimate driving license frequently suggests that you possess a degree of responsibility and commitment. It shows possible companies that you can be entrusted with cars and responsibilities that include driving.

Wider Job Opportunities: Certain tasks explicitly require a driving license. By including this information, you may certify for positions that otherwise you may not be considered for.

Mobility: If the job includes taking a trip to numerous locations, having a driving license can guarantee possible employers of your movement and desire to travel.
When to Include Your Driving License
While including a driving license can be helpful, it is not always essential. Here are some situations when it is suitable to add this information:

When Applying for Driving-Related Roles: Positions like delivery chauffeurs, taxi services, and logistics managers strongly require a driving license.

Sales Jobs or Field Positions: For functions involving client meetings and site sees, a driving license can improve your suitability.

Remote Roles with Travel Needs: If the task is mostly remote but requires frequent travel, including your license can highlight your capability to meet movement requirements.
